Output d59e4f4fdae3885f83cabfa29aff584cd2dad2d18d03cf8c8bc45dd69ce55e26:1

value
1004390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b0ef69c56d7a8543cd08b13dd89cddd8376621 OP_EQUAL
address
378dkY1gRSY9RPmDF1BXK1MfXTWjC6u9VD
transaction
d59e4f4fdae3885f83cabfa29aff584cd2dad2d18d03cf8c8bc45dd69ce55e26
spent
true